Course overview
The Bachelor of Commerce is a great choice if you want a career that requires specialist business expertise or certification: think careers such as chartered accountant, financial planner or property valuer. Its particularly suited to people who are detail-oriented, love untangling problems or who seek mastery in subjects that interest them. Through our Commerce degree, you can hone your skills in a particular business area. Your learning experiences will be richly interactive and industry connected, using advanced technologies that develop your decision-making and leadership skills, both of which are essential in a future marketplace.
